Chennai: Baroda batsman Ambati Rayudu scored a solid 87 in Indian Board President XI`s first innings as the team was bowled out for 230 by the Australians at the Guru Nanak College Ground here Wednesday.
The Australians ended the second and final day`s play at 15/0 after the host team were bowled out. The Australians were all out for 241 in their first innings Tuesday. Rayudu impressed with his bat after his teammates failed to make an impact with the bat with none scoring above 24. Only Parvez Rassol, who clinched 7/45 Tuesday, played a handy knock of 36 down the order to boost the hosts past 200. Medium pacer Moises Henriques was the pick of the bowlers for the visitors clinching four wickets in 9.3 overs, giving away only 12 runs. Offie Nathan Lyon took 3/69 in 13 overs while James Pattinson, Glenn Maxwell and Ashton Agar chipped in with apiece. This was the first of the two practice matches for the Australian team who are here to play the Border-Gavaskar Trophy which starts Feb 22. The visitors play their next three-day practice match against India A here Feb 16-18. IANS
